HOl'SK IS 1)YXAM1TKI.
Kmphufle Wnrtiing to Mormons
Kugene to Move on.
EUGENE, Or., June IS. A small
residence in Euwne occupied by
Mrs. E. E. Howell, a widow, her
three children, her brother. W. S.
Huchnniin: his live children and two
Mormon elders, C. L. Dunford and
C. A. Williamsons, was partially
wrecked early this morning by u
charge of dynamite, which had been
pluced beneath the front porch. The
porch was demolished and windows
in the front part of the house were
broken out, but none of Jhe occu
pants were hurt. A roelQrom the
foundation of the house struck an
Iron bedstead in tho basement, where
Huchanan and bis children were
slee'g. Mrs. Howell and Huchan
an, also the Mormons, came here
from Snlt Lake two or three years
ago. It Is not thought the perpetrat
ors placed the dynamite wlUr, tho in
tention of killing the occupants of
the house but simply to frlgrQn
theg) or the charge would have been
placed tyneath tho houso. it was
slmpQ) put under the edge of the
porch. On the house was pinned the

AI'TO J.IVEKY 8EIIVICE.
Stnulfer and Taylor Now Iteady for
Your l'atroiuige.
Grant Taylor and Frits Stnuffer
have opened a partnership automo
bile livery In Koseburg, with h'ead
iiuarters in tho old Plaindealer
Olldlng, back of the Douglas Coun
ty Hunk, and for a reasonable
chnrgo they will take you to any
point in Douglas county that can be
reached by a safe road. Leave or
ders at their headouarters or at
Denning & Kent's cigar Btore, or
phone If more convenient, and the
auto will call for you at any resi
dence or hotel. No trips will be
inadOlo Coos ennntv
